One very important part of our computer is the registry. The registry is essentially what stores all information related to the workings of our computer. The information that I am referring to includes system settings as well as hardware information.
However, as we use our computers, our registries also become filled with errors. These errors make our computers slow down.
Just like viruses have anti-virus softwares, registry errors also have a registry cleaner.
